I'm working on an underwater robot project. The goal right now is to have an ROV with a camera and sensors (pressure, heading, etc.) communicating through a tether to a wireless router located in a buoy. The wireless buoy will transmit the data to a laptop on the shore. A user will be able to see the data being collected by the ROV and send commands back to the vehicle.
If I've lost you already, it looks something like this:
(http://i.imgur.com/xXgiE.png)
Most of this design is based off of the wireless RC car found at http://www.jbprojects.net/projects/wifirobot/ (http://www.jbprojects.net/projects/wifirobot/)
I've already got a network camera working. What I need is some input on is how to interface a microcontroller (in my case, an arduino) to the wireless router.
The methods I've seen so far are:
1. Hack the wireless router to have a serial port, as shown in the RC car tutorial. Requires physical and software hacking.
2. Hack the firmware on a router that has a USB port (like this: http://todbot.com/blog/2010/12/16/wifi-for-arduino-with-asus-wl-520gu/ (http://todbot.com/blog/2010/12/16/wifi-for-arduino-with-asus-wl-520gu/)) Requires a similar amount of software hacking, and no physical hacking.
3. Use an arduino ethernet shield.
My background is in electrical engineering, but networking and communication protocols are new to me. I would appreciate some input as to what would be the best way to send and receive data between a laptop and an arduino using a wireless router.
Also, if someone could clue me in as to what has to be done on the laptop side, I'd appreciate it.

Decided to go with the wireless router approach (Asus 520gu). Got it working so that commands can be sent from a laptop to the microcontroller. We also managed to get a virtual serial port up and running so that the wireless router interface is transparent to serial commands.
